The Cardio-Respiratory Response Following a 8-Week Aerobic Interval Training Program in Trained Adolescents Pierre-Marie Leprêtre1*, Philippe Lopes1,2, Jean-Pierre Koralsztein3 and Véronique Billat1

Abstract High value of maximal oxygen update (VO2max) was generally associated with large stroke volume (SV) in trained subjects but severe exercise may induce VO2max attainment with a decline of SV value. Objective: To examine the effects of interval training at the power associated with SVmax (IT@pSVmax) on the patterns of SV and 2.

Methods: 8 trained adolescents (age: 14.8 ± 1.0 years, height: 163.5 ± 6.2 cm, weight: 50.4 ± 8.9 kg, VO2max: 54.6 ± 7.3 mL.min-1. kg-1) performed a progressive cycle exercise to determine the power that elicited SVmax (pSVmax) and the power associated at VO2max (p VO2max), before and after 8 IT@pSVmax weeks.
